US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"consignment" is correct and usable in written English.
It is typically used in contexts related to shipping, retail, or logistics, referring to goods that are sent to a retailer or agent for sale, with payment made only after the sale. Example: "The store received a new consignment of shoes that will be available for purchase next week."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When discussing goods being held for sale where the seller is paid only after the goods are sold, use "consignment". This highlights the specific business arrangement.

Common error

Avoid using "consignment" when simply referring to a delivery or shipment without the specific business arrangement of payment upon sale. Use "shipment" or "delivery" instead.

FAQs

How is "consignment" typically used in a sentence?

The word "consignment" is generally used to describe a batch of goods that is sent to someone for sale, where the seller gets paid only after the goods are sold. For example, "We received a large "shipment" of dresses on consignment."

What words can I use instead of "consignment"?

Depending on the context, you can use alternatives like "shipment", "delivery", or "cargo" to replace "consignment".

What does "on consignment" mean?

When goods are sold "on consignment", it means the seller only pays the supplier after the goods are sold. The supplier retains ownership of the goods until they are sold.

Is "consignment" formal or informal language?

"Consignment" is generally considered neutral to formal language, especially in business or legal contexts. In everyday conversation, simpler terms like "delivery" or "shipment" may be more common.
